Abstract

The invention discloses an outer packaging bag sealing device for donkey-hide gelatin hematinic paste production, and relates to the technical field of donkey-hide gelatin hematinic paste production. Background
According to the traditional Chinese medicine, donkey-hide gelatin is sweet and mild in taste, and has the effects of nourishing yin, tonifying blood and preventing miscarriage. According to the research, the donkey-hide gelatin contains various proteins, amino acids, calcium and the like, and has remarkable promoting effect on red blood cells and hemoglobin of ischemic animals. Can improve blood calcium balance and promote generation of erythrocyte. In addition, the donkey-hide gelatin can also obviously promote the functions of bone marrow cells. Can remarkably increase the number of leucocytes, increase blood pressure and prevent hemorrhagic shock.
The existing outer packaging bag sealing equipment for producing the donkey-hide gelatin hematinic paste is usually used for sealing by holding packaging bags by workers, so that the labor amount is large, the efficiency is low, the practicability of the device is poor, the production benefit is low, and therefore the outer packaging bag sealing equipment for producing the donkey-hide gelatin hematinic paste is provided.

The working principle is as follows: the hand-held knob block 406 is screwed according to the width of a packaging bag, then the knob block 406 drives the second screw rod 405 to rotate, the second screw rod 405 rotates to drive the guide rod 404 to move through the slide block 403, after the packaging bag is adjusted after moving to a certain position, the packaging bag is placed between the two groups of clamping rods 508 manually or by using an instrument, then the free end of the electric push rod 511 is controlled and controlled to retract, then the pushing piece 512 and the moving piece 513 drive the poking plate 510 to move, the poking plate 510 drives the clamping rods 508 to move through the mounting rod 507, then the packaging bag is clamped through the clamping blocks 509, then the start of the first motor 407 is controlled, the first screw rod 402 is driven to rotate by the start of the first motor 407, the motion of one group of motion blocks 501 is driven by the rotation of the first screw rod 402, and the motion of the other group of motion blocks 501 is driven by the one group of motion blocks 501 through the mounting block 502 and the linkage rod 503, when the packaging bag is moved to a proper position, the bending state of the guide rod 404 can automatically enable the other group of motion blocks 501 to be close to the one group of motion blocks 501, then the packaging bag is squeezed open, when the packaging bag is moved to a certain position, the motor 11 is controlled to be started, the motor 11 is started to drive the rotating rod 8 to rotate, the rotating rod 8 drives the stirring arm 13 to rotate, the stirring arm 13 drops the donkey-hide gelatin hematinic paste into the hollow box 903, then the hollow box 903 is moved to a certain position and then falls into the packaging bag, then the first motor 407 is continuously controlled to be started, when the packaging bag is positioned between the two groups of clamping plates 607, the heating of the heating plate and the free end of the hydraulic rod 608 are controlled to move leftwards, then the toothed plate 609 is meshed to drive the rotation of the gear 610, the rotation of the gear 610 drives the rotation of the eccentric 602, the eccentric 602 drives the two groups of clamping plates 607 to move in opposite directions through the rope 604 after rotating to a certain position, then the package mouth is clamped and heat-sealed.
